Diet for nasopharyngeal carcinoma chemotherapy

For nasopharyngeal cancer patients, chemotherapy is a painful treatment process. While chemical drugs can treat cancer pain, the strong side effects are also a torture for patients. Many patients vomit violently, resulting in inability to eat. Therefore, the diet plan during chemotherapy is very important.

Dietary adjustments during chemotherapy are mainly aimed at helping increase appetite, reducing vomiting, helping the recovery of hematopoietic function, and improving liver and kidney function.

Special note: After chemotherapy for NPC, many chemotherapy drugs can change the patient's taste and smell. What changes occur depends on the individual. Strangely, sweet foods may taste sour, and sour foods may taste sweet. Meat may taste a little bitter because it releases proteins in the mouth. Sometimes after chemotherapy, you will feel a persistent metallic taste in your mouth, which will naturally affect your eating. The change in taste may not last long, but making some adjustments in diet will make a big difference.
